FBI and the Chippewa Township Police Department Seek the Public’s Assistance in Identifying Beaver Falls Bank Robber

The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) Pittsburgh Division and the Chippewa Township Police Department are seeking the public’s assistance in identifying the unknown male responsible for robbing the Citizens Bank, 2537 Constitution Boulevard in Beaver Falls on Feb. 13, 2017.

The same individual is believed to have robbed the Farmers National Bank, 617 Bradshaw Avenue, East Liverpool, Ohio on Feb. 10, 2017. The robber wore a dark gray hooded sweatshirt with a black zip up shirt/jacket underneath on both occasions and is described as a white male, approximately 6'0"-6'2" tall, weighing approximately 190-200 lbs and having dark colored, possibly black, hair and dark colored, possibly black, mustache and/or goatee.
